Summary
This is to utilize some of the V-shaped led strip channels from a previous project. The V-shaped channel can hold the common 10mm LED strips. But for better visual effect (continuous color bars instead of individual LED), it's better to use > 90LED/meter strips. However, the 144LED/m strip is usually 12mm. So this means, best fit would be something like 96 or 100 LED/m. In my build, a a meter channel can be installed and the stand can hold it on a flat surface (e.g. hardwood floor) without the need of additional weight.
If you intend to direct the light towards the wall instead, perhaps a strip with fewer LEDs would still work fine.

Post-Printing
The vertical holder provides two gaps to install the L-brackets that comes with the channel (check the attached photos). One can pre drill for half a millimeter for the screws to be fastened to the plastic. The channel should snap into place. The gaps should hold the brackets in opposite directions..
